Bryan Kim, Partner at Andreessen Horowitz (a16z), focuses on early-stage investments in consumer and application-layer AI. He has invested in some of the most prolific consumer companies like: Captions, ElevenLabs, BeReal, Function Health, and more.
One of his recent investments is viral phenomenon, Cluely, a controversial San Francisco-based AI startup founded by Roy Lee. Cluely has raised over $20M to date, with their most recent $15M investment from Bryan at a16z. Cluely is building an invisible desktop assistant to help you “cheat on everything.”
